Dear all


If one qualifies in DCEP for SMAW,
Whats the range qualified for those either DCEP only or both (DCEP&
DCEN)?
any limits given in specs? where?

Hi

If you refer ASME Sec IX, QW-253 table, which talks about the welding variables procedure specifications for SMAW, then refer QW-409.4 (electrical characteristics), which mentions that a change in current or polarity is Supplementary essential variable for Impact requirements and Non-Essential variable for Non-impact requirements.

Hi,
For Welder Qualification,SMAW polarity is not an essential variable(QW353).If he qualifies with DCEP he can qualify for both.
But for PQR,Change in polarity is a supplementary essential variable.Then you have to follow QW409.4.

Hi,
As per QW353 for SMAW,Change in polarity is not an essential variable.He can weld with both.
But as per QW356 for GTAW, change in polarity is an essential variable.So if the welder qualified with DCEP,he can weld only with DCEP.If you want to use him to weld with DCEN,then he have to qualify again with DCEN.
